In morning light — often golden and warm, particularly in east-facing rooms — Oatmeal takes on a soft, glowing quality that makes the room feel comfortable and settled. The velvet pile catches directional morning light and the warm undertone comes forward. By evening, under warm artificial light, Oatmeal reads similarly but with more depth — slightly richer, slightly cosier. Under cool overhead lighting it reads more neutral and flat. For the best daily experience, pair Oatmeal with warm-temperature bulbs (2700–3000K).
